Groups (BuddyPress)

Every BuddyPress group, browsable and joinable, with management for the groups a member runs.

PluginBuddyPress, with the Groups component enabled

A BuddyPress component that is switched off behaves exactly like a plugin that is not installed. Check Settings → BuddyPress → Components before anything else.

  1. Drag Groups — the card whose subtitle reads BuddyPress — onto a navigation bar.
  2. Set the sorting, search and column options.
SettingWhat it doesDefault
Group sortOrderingRecently active
Group searchA search field on the screenOn
Group columnsHow many groups per row1
Title, DescriptionShown at the topEmpty
RestrictionsWhich roles see the tabEveryone

One column reads as a list, two as a grid. Use two when your group avatars carry the meaning, one when the names do.

Groups with avatars, names and member counts. Opening one shows the group, its members and its activity.

Joining works directly for public groups. Private groups take a membership request.

Managing. A member who runs a group can manage its members, approve or reject requests, and send invites, all from inside the app.

Browsing BuddyPress groups and managing one

BuddyPress groups and Ultimate Member groups are separate systems with separate data. Placing both shows your members two unrelated sets of groups.

Use whichever your site actually runs.
